Lack of Regulatory Authorization

The first and most glaring red flag when evaluating GoldNX.net is the complete absence of regulatory authorization. Legitimate financial and investment platforms are always registered and regulated by reputable financial authorities such as the FCA (Financial Conduct Authority), ASIC (Australian Securities and Investments Commission), or the SEC (U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ission).

These governing bodies enforce strict compliance standards that ensure investor protection and transparency. In contrast, GoldNX.net operates without any such oversight, which immediately puts your money at risk. The lack of regulatory supervision means that there is no external body to hold the operators accountable for fraudulent activity.

Before investing in any platform, always check its registration credentials and confirm its license number with the relevant regulatory authority. If the company refuses to disclose such information or the details do not match official records, it’s best to stay away.

Dubious Trading Platform

Another sign that GoldNX.net is a scam lies in its questionable trading platform. Many investors initially believe they are actively trading or investing because the platform interface displays live charts, balance updates, and profit growth. However, these figures are manipulated.

The scammers control every number on the screen, giving you the illusion that your investments are growing. Once you request a withdrawal, the deception becomes clear either your request is ignored, or the system generates fake “errors” to delay or block your withdrawal altogether.

Some victims have reported being asked to pay additional “release fees” or “tax charges” to unlock their funds another common scam tactic designed to squeeze even more money out of victims. Remember: a legitimate trading platform will never require extra payments to withdraw your own money.

High Minimum Deposit Requirement

Fraudulent platforms like GoldNX.net often impose high minimum deposit requirements, sometimes demanding $500, $1,000, or even more just to start investing. This tactic accomplishes two goals for the scammers: it immediately secures a large sum from new investors, and it discourages smaller or cautious investors who might quickly detect their fraudulent behavior.

Once the initial deposit is made, victims are usually pressured to invest more through manipulative tactics. Fake “account managers” may contact investors claiming that higher deposits will unlock greater profits or “premium investment plans.” These individuals are trained scammers whose job is to build trust and extract as much money as possible.

In legitimate investing, you should always have control over how much you invest and when you invest it. Any platform that pressures or coerces you into depositing more money is not acting in your best interest.

How the Scam Operates

The GoldNX.net scam operates in several carefully orchestrated stages:

  1. Attraction through Marketing: Scammers lure victims with flashy advertisements, fake success stories, and promises of massive profits.

  2. False Trust Building: After signing up, investors are assigned “account managers” who appear knowledgeable and friendly, creating a false sense of security.

  3. Fake Growth: The trading dashboard shows impressive returns, encouraging victims to invest more.

  4. Withdrawal Denial: When investors try to withdraw their money, excuses start pouring in — system errors, verification issues, or tax requirements.

  5. Disappearance: Once enough victims demand withdrawals, the website goes offline, taking all deposited funds with it.

This cycle has been repeated across countless fake investment websites. The goal is simple: take your money and vanish.

How to Protect Yourself from Investment Scams

Protecting yourself requires vigilance, skepticism, and informed decision-making. Here are some critical steps you can take:

  • Verify Regulation: Always confirm that an investment platform is registered with a recognized regulatory authority.

  • Check Contact Information: Ensure there are verifiable business addresses and active customer service channels.

  • Beware of Unrealistic Returns: If a platform promises guaranteed profits or extraordinary returns, treat it as a scam.

  • Read Reviews: Check online forums and trusted websites for user feedback. Multiple negative reviews are a major red flag.

  • Avoid Pressure Tactics: Legitimate brokers never pressure you to deposit quickly or invest larger amounts.

  • Keep Records: Save all communication and transaction records they can be crucial for fund recovery.

By following these steps, you significantly reduce your risk of becoming a victim of fraudulent schemes like GoldNX.net.
